Tired of waiting days for your money to transfer in the bank?Rekubit So is the Fed. It's just launched a new instant payment system that could mean no more waiting for your paycheck to come through.
Plus, after a nearly four-year wait, the bizarre-looking Tesla Cybertruck is here! We check in on how it compares to other electric pickup trucks on the market.
And a draft research paper has the economics profession on edge. A popular online forum for econ jobs has long been littered with abusive, racist, misogynistic and otherwise toxic posts. Planet Money did a story on the site back in 2019. This new research ties toxic content to the universities it came from.
